site stats

Instruction decoder verilog

Nettet// For this simple instruction set, the statement // aluOp = instruction[7:6] would have been enough, // but the casez-statement is used to indicate the general // way to implement … http://vlsigyan.com/verilog-code-of-decoder-3-to-8-decoder-verilog-code/

Verilog Code of Decoder 3 to 8 Decoder Verilog Code - VLSI …

Nettet24. jul. 2024 · INSTRUCTION DECODER VERILOG >> DOWNLOAD LINK INSTRUCTION DECODER VERILOG >> READ ONLINE In Verilog code create an … Nettet11. nov. 2024 · I've created that structure in Verilog and also translated a little program to hexa instructions which I want to run in this processor, so I can say if the processor works correctly or not. The problem is when I want to simulate processor in gtkwave and basically debug it, almost all of my "variables" shows their values as "xxxxxx" (picture below) and … bleaching mask https://meg-auto.com

Microprocessor Design/Instruction Decoder - Wikibooks

Nettet18. mar. 2016 · I have implemented a 4x16 Decoder using Verilog along with it's test. For each case the decoder should output a 16-bit digit with only one of the bits high. I can't manage to get all the desired outputs when I run the program. Here is the code for the Decoder and test, and the output at the console: 4x16 Decoder: Nettet29. jul. 2024 · In this system, the memory used for storing instructions and data is the same, so called von Neumann architecture. Had I separated the instruction memory … Nettet3. apr. 2016 · You already have an adder used for you PC = PC + 1 operation, it would be really nice to re-use this adder for branching. This adder must be placed somewhere in front of your PC-register. What to add must be decided by your circuit. Your program counter must be able to: load immediate from instruction word or add branch value or … frank sinatra days of wine and roses album

VERILOG 6: DECODER DESIGN EXAMPLES - UC Davis

Category:MINI PROJECT 6 – Instruction Decoder EE 477 - Columbia University

Tags:Instruction decoder verilog

Instruction decoder verilog

An Example Verilog Structural Design: An 8-bit MIPS Processor

http://www.columbia.edu/~yc3096/cad/inst_decoder.pdf Nettet16. jun. 2009 · Re: Instruction decoder VLSI_whiz, if you can notice there was a query of mine regarding this instruction decoder sort of code i have a question for . with title if-elsif alternative. can u please go through that post once and see whether it resembles this question . Added after 1 minutes:

Instruction decoder verilog

Did you know?

NettetDecoder Design Using Predecoding •Example: predecode groups of 3 address bits –Predecoding groups: 3 + 3 + 2 for the same 8:256 decoder –Each 3-input predecode … NettetInstruction Decoder A project log for FPGA NES Learning Verilog by creating an FPGA implementation of the Nintendo Entertainment System irwinz•05/03/2024 at …

NettetPIC Architecture. Martin Bates, in PIC Microcontrollers (Third Edition), 2011. 5.2.2 Instruction Execution. The program execution section of the MCU contains the instruction register, instruction decoder, and timing and control logic.The 14-bit instructions stored in program memory are copied to the instruction register for … Nettet28. jun. 2015 · Instruction Set Architecture The Instruction Set Architecture (ISA) of a CPU defines the set of operations that can be performed, and on what data types. It …

http://www.columbia.edu/~yc3096/cad/inst_decoder.pdf Nettet29. apr. 2024 · 描述方式 之前说过,verilog属于高级语言,需要软件设计硬件结构来实现,也说过描述方式是有很多种的,下面介绍一下。结构描述十分底层,相当于自己搭电路; 行为描述最简单,只需要写出输入对应的输出就行,例子中需要case语句。

Nettet23. mar. 2024 · A decoder is a combinational logic circuit that has ‘n’ input signal lines and 2 n output lines. In the 2:4 decoder, we have 2 input lines and 4 output lines. In addition, we provide ‘ enable ‘ to the input to ensure the decoder is functioning whenever enable is 1 and it is turned off when enable is 0.

http://www-scf.usc.edu/~ee577/tutorial/verilog/decoder.v bleaching meansNettetThe decoder generates the immediate value, control signals for muxers (register file input, bus unit address, ALU input operands) and ALU operation (add, subtract, shift, ...) etc. … frank sinatra dear heartNettet4. nov. 2024 · Tour Start here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of … bleaching mattress stainsNettet12. nov. 2024 · As for the 5-stage pipeline, the stages are Instruction Fetch, Decode, Execute, Memory-access, and register writeback, which execute consecutive … frank sinatra death 2018Nettet18. sep. 2024 · A 32-bit RISC-V core written in Verilog and an instruction set simulator supporting RV32IM. This core has been tested against a co-simulation model and … bleaching mattress for moldbleaching mechanismNettetThe Instruction Format and Instruction Set Architecture for the 16-bit single-cycle MIPS are as follows: Instruction set for the MIPS processor Instruction Set Architecture for the MIPS processor Below is the … bleaching meat